Tomsk Oblast (Russian: Томская область) is a federal subject of Russia (an oblast), located in western Siberia. The oblast has an area of 314,391 square kilometers. Its population is 1,089,291 (2022 Census) with the majority, 506 thousands, living in Tomsk, the administrative center.